Subject: [PATCH] tracing/syscalls: Use kcalloc instead of kzalloc to allocate array
Date: Tue, 29 Nov 2011 22:08:00 +0100 [thread overview]
Message-ID: <1322600880.1534.347.camel@localhost.localdomain> (raw)
The advantage of kcalloc is, that will prevent integer overflows which could
result from the multiplication of number of elements and size and it is also
a bit nicer to read.
